上一页 1 2 3 4 5 6 7 8 ··· 14 下一页
  2013年8月6日
摘要: 原文链接:http://www.cr173.com/html/19026_1.html国外的一篇文章:Sharing DataContracts between WCF Services文中提到的AutoMapper的两个相关链接:AutoMapper完成Dto与Model的转换、AutoMapper使用笔记调用过WCF服务的同学可能都会遇到这样的问题,同一个实体类型,不同的服务Visual Studio生成了不同的版本,例如Service1.User和Service2.User,对于C#来说,这是两个不同的类型,Service1获得的User是放不到Service2服务里去的。手动的属性赋值 阅读全文
posted @ 2013-08-06 12:21 赵保龙 阅读(395) 评论(0) 推荐(0) 编辑
  2013年7月9日
摘要: sql慢查询分析优化步骤: 1.使用profiler记录慢查询的语句到日志文件 2.分析日志文件找到慢的sql语句 3.使用查询分析器和数据库引擎优化顾问,找到性能瓶颈得出优化建议 阅读全文
posted @ 2013-07-09 18:24 赵保龙 阅读(15032) 评论(0) 推荐(1) 编辑
摘要: 在项目中采用wcf通讯,客户端很多地方调用服务,需要统一的处理超时和通讯异常以及关闭连接。1.调用尝试和异常捕获首先,项目中添加一个通用类ServiceDelegate.cs 1 public delegate void UseServiceDelegate(T proxy); 2 3 public static class Service 4 { 5 public static ChannelFactory _channelFactory = new ChannelFactory(""); 6 7 public static void Use(UseServiceDel. 阅读全文
posted @ 2013-07-09 12:13 赵保龙 阅读(662) 评论(0) 推荐(0) 编辑
  2013年7月8日
摘要: http://blogs.msdn.com/b/sqlserverfaq/archive/2010/05/27/guid-vs-int-debate.aspxI recently read a blog post on what was better using GUIDs or Integer values. This is been an age long debate and there are advocates in both camps stressing on the disadvantages of the other. Well both implementations ha 阅读全文
posted @ 2013-07-08 18:04 赵保龙 阅读(376) 评论(0) 推荐(0) 编辑
  2013年6月21日
摘要: Web开发插件:1.JSEnhancements js和css折叠插件 可以参见dudu的介绍不错的VS2010扩展——JSEnhancements,让js和css也折叠 下载地址:http://visualstudiogallery.msdn.microsoft.com/0696ad60-1c68-4b2a-9646-4b5f4f8f2e06 分享地址:http://pan.baidu.com/share/link?shareid=1352518243&uk=18797104742.Resharper7.1 开发辅助软件,可以提示无效代码,验证规范,优化代码等。一直在用分享地址:ht 阅读全文
posted @ 2013-06-21 00:44 赵保龙 阅读(349) 评论(0) 推荐(0) 编辑
  2013年6月13日
摘要: 原文地址:http://www.csvreader.com/csv_downloads.php或 http://technico.qnownow.com/custom-data-reader-to-bulk-copy-data-from-object-collection-to-sql-server/使用场景: 项目中通过业务逻辑生产了多个大List<T>对象,需要使用bcp方式保存到数据库,有两种方式:1.把List<T>转成DataTable,然后保存。确定就是内存占用很多。2.实现一个IDataReader对象,解决内存增长问题。通用的转换代码如下: 1 publ 阅读全文
posted @ 2013-06-13 12:37 赵保龙 阅读(489) 评论(0) 推荐(1) 编辑
  2013年6月4日
摘要: 在用户控件的load事件里调用了wcf服务,所以在编辑包含这个用户控件的窗体时会出现“Could not find default endpoint element that references contract 'IVarejoManager' in the ServiceModel client configuration section.“ 错误,如下图:从调用堆栈里可以看到是用户控件里的哪一行报错了。修改方法是在用户控件里判断是否是设计模式,如果是则不进行wcf方法调用。这里有个wpf的同样错误的解释:http://social.msdn.microsoft.com/ 阅读全文
posted @ 2013-06-04 22:04 赵保龙 阅读(840) 评论(0) 推荐(0) 编辑
  2013年5月21日
摘要: 在项目中动态拼接sql语句,使用union all连接结果集,每个查询语句都使用了in(几百个数值)。语句如:SELECT AA FROM T1 WHERE aa IN(1,2,3,4..............................)UNION ALLSELECT AA FROM T2 WHERE aa IN(1,2,3,4..............................)当in和union all 很多时执行就会发生异常”查询处理器用尽了内部资源,无法生成查询计划。这种情况很少出现,只有在查询极其复杂或引用了大量表或分区时才会出现。请简化查询。如果您认为该消息的出现纯 阅读全文
posted @ 2013-05-21 17:30 赵保龙 阅读(3934) 评论(0) 推荐(0) 编辑
  2013年4月16日
摘要: 本来可以正常运行的vs2010里的测试工程,在安装vs2012后不能使用了报错“未运行任何测试,因为未加载任何测试,或者选定的测试被禁用”。通过google找到了Visual Studio 2010 Not Recognizing Unit Test链接 http://stackoverflow.com/questions/12181578/visual-studio-2010-not-recognizing-unit-test我的解决方法是:1.安装vs2010 sp1,一个多G需要等一段时间2.把原来的测试工程从解决方案里移除,然后再加入。虽然就简单的两步,但用了很长时间才解决。 阅读全文
posted @ 2013-04-16 11:18 赵保龙 阅读(596) 评论(0) 推荐(0) 编辑
  2013年3月31日
摘要: 操作系统:windows 2003 企业版 sp2web服务器:IIS6.0运行时环境:net2.0 sp1,net4.0其它:powershell2.0、wic_x86_chs.exe、mvc4.0依赖关系:MVC4.0依赖wic依赖powershell2.0依赖net2.0 sp1安装顺序:操作系统》IIS=》net2.0 sp1=》powershell2.0=》wic=》net4.0=》MVC4.0 阅读全文
posted @ 2013-03-31 00:25 赵保龙 阅读(294)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 7 8 ··· 14 下一页